Pink Charly Liga MX 2021 Special-Edition Kits Released
Mexican brand Charly have released special "Octubre Rosa" kits for their six Liga MX clubs - Atlas, León, Pachuca, Querétaro, Santos Laguna and Xolos.
As you possibly know, October is the month to raise awareness and support the fight against breast cancer. To support the fight against breast cancer, brands release pink gear.
Charly 2021 Pink October Kits
The Charly 2021 Pink October kits all have one-of-a-kind designs with symbols that are recognized globally for the fight against breast cancer. The unifying element is the ribbon.
Atlas FC
The Atlas FC Pink October 2021 kit features several “stains” all over the body as if they were women's hands and other sludges of paint.
Club Leon
León's Charly pink October 2021 jersey has a darker shade of pink and features a ribbon pattern.
Pachuca
Pachuca's jersey has a lighter shade of pink and has the Pink October symbol on the sides, in a darker shade.
Santos Laguna
Santos' kit is predominantly white with light pink horizontal stripes across the body, plus a large ribbon on the hem.

Xolos Tijuana
The most unique kit of all, Tijuana's pink kit has a large graphic pattern across the body with several designs, including flowers, women and dollar signs. On the left side is placed a large ribbon.
The Charly Pink October kits are available to buy in the brand's online store. With each sale, money will be donated to a different foundation or project, depending on the team.

Nike Confirms Release of Gold Mercurial CR7 2026 World Cup Boots
Nike has officially confirmed the upcoming release of the highly anticipated, special-edition signature boot for Cristiano Ronaldo.
Ahead of the 2026 FIFA World Cup, the American sportswear giant will launch a spectacular all-gold Mercurial specifically designed for the Portuguese superstar. This exclusive release is scheduled to drop just before Portugal kicks off their opening group-stage match.
The decision to equip the forward in a striking all-gold colorway is a deliberate and symbolic tribute by the brand's design team. Speaking on the upcoming launch to The Athletic, Nike representative Odinga Nimako, a senior figure at Nike’s global football footwear team, explained the specific reasoning behind the glamorous aesthetic. "The fact that Ronaldo is playing his sixth World Cup, we wanted to celebrate the legacy he has set and the way he continues to add to his legacy," Nimako stated. "And there is no better color than gold to help do that."

France National Team Wear First-Ever Club Kits in Pre-World Cup Tradition
Before their opening match of the 2026 World Cup, the France national team has continued a pre-tournament tradition by posing for a squad photo wearing the kits of their first-ever clubs. The image, which recently gained widespread attention on social media, serves as a tribute to the players' grassroots origins before they compete on the international stage.
The photo features the squad donning the jerseys of the local and amateur teams where their football journeys began. Kylian Mbappé and William Saliba are both seen representing AS Bondy, while Ibrahima Konaté wears the colors of Paris FC. Other notable inclusions are Jules Koundé in Fraternelle de Landiras, Aurélien Tchouaméni in JS D'Artigues, Dayot Upamecano in VS Angers, Ousmane Dembélé in ALM Evreux, Jean-Philippe Mateta in Sevran, and the Hernández brothers in CF Rayo Majadahonda gear.
This tradition highlights the diverse beginnings of the squad and provides valuable recognition for the youth and amateur clubs that helped develop the current generation of French national team players.
